Transaction 0269063f6fda1b5d4e8d76bd4e1a9ce18e4d7f2d65e56e70972a1085014a284a

6 Input
2 Outputs
  • 0269063f6fda1b5d4e8d76bd4e1a9ce18e4d7f2d65e56e70972a1085014a284a:0
  • value  1029321
    address  1MS8hpmu9iePnyTqXQvNruXBXrY5C19ZQj
  • 0269063f6fda1b5d4e8d76bd4e1a9ce18e4d7f2d65e56e70972a1085014a284a:1
  • value  29336635
    address  1LqKjFKthRLBww14cQwsemVUup8MQRVZ9t